Key Points
- Madison High School senior Meer Bhavsar co-founded an organization called SupportED to combat education inequity.
- SupportED connects students with educational opportunities, including internships and summer programs.
- The organization offers free college essay editing services, expert guidance in resume building, and daily internship and research openings.
- SupportED aims to bridge the gap between ambition and opportunity for high schoolers in New Jersey.
- The organization's dedication to assisting students in crafting impressive resumes equips them with the tools to stand out in a competitive landscape.
